Mansfield ISD: Curriculum Management

23-018 Curriculum Management Audit Services

Grade Level: K-12

Mansfield Independent School District is requesting proposals from firms to perform a curriculum management audit. This audit should determine if the district’s adopted board policies and implemented educational programs/services are aligned to effectively deliver educational programs to students in a manner which optimizes the district’s human and financial resources, advances student learning, and provides sufficient data for program/service improvement.

Scope:
1) Audit will examine Mansfield Independent School District’s existing curriculum design and management process for strengths, weaknesses, and best practice implementation across all levels of the school system.

2) Audit process will include relevant document collection and review, interviews with staff and stakeholders, and data analyses of collected information.

3) Audit recommendations should identify deviations from accepted management principles and practices standards and formulate research-based recommendations for program improvement.

RYE Note: Mansfield ISD is a member of several Inter-Local Purchasing Alliance entities of North Texas and Central Texas. This is an alliance of school districts in North Texas and the Central Texas area that share in information, services and contractual opportunities. The Proposer has the option to extend services to other EPCNT or CTPA Member Districts. However, there is no obligation on either party to participate unless both parties agree. Services would be provided under the same contract pricing and purchasing terms established by this Solicitation.
